Output 29c8265f11cd84204905cbadc8630f8f0bec8191930af3a39e6647b898b95050:0

value
24888131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06fba8600cf12614e51a4d72c3bdb57d722b0657 OP_EQUAL
address
32KwTBMcdmQJNF1un665mfzb6qstQsTmBy
transaction
29c8265f11cd84204905cbadc8630f8f0bec8191930af3a39e6647b898b95050
confirmations
347618
spent
true